Sorry; they are spendy little buggers. The replacement kit, while small, has some precision parts that drives up the cost. And they're not off-the-shelf items. So even though we have them made in quantities in the thousands, they're not as cheap as they would be if they were mass-produced items like computer parts, which are manufactured in millions quantities.
Since you're using a SummaSign D610, I'm hoping you got quite a few years of service from your first set of rollers. So you may already know this. But in case not, it extends the life of the rollers if they're left in the up position when not in use.
